LM2104 - Half-Bridge Driver

General Description

The LM2104 is a compact, high-voltage gate driver designed to drive both the high-side and the low-side N-channel MOSFETs in a synchronous buck or a halfbridge configuration.

Key Features

  • Drives two N-channel MOSFETs in half-bridge configuration.
  • 8-V typical undervoltage lockout on GVDD.
  • 107-V absolute maximum voltage on BST.
  • 19.5-V absolute maximum negative transient voltage handling on SH.
  • 0.5-A/0.8-A peak source/sink currents.
  • 475-ns typical fixed internal dead-time.
  • Built-in cross conduction prevention.
  • 115-ns typical propagation delay.
  • Shutdown logic input pin SD.
  • Single input.
